Bookkeeper
Job Description
Qualifications:
1. High school diploma or equivalent, supplemented by business courses in bookkeeping or accounting.
2. Minimum of three (3) years bookkeeping experience or an equivalent combination of training and experience.
Knowledge, Skills and Abilities:
Considerable knowledge of the principles and practices of bookkeeping and the ability to apply this knowledge to work situations. Considerable knowledge of the laws, rules, and regulations controlling budget, internal record keeping activities, and contract procedures. Ability to prepare complete and accurate accounting records and statements. Ability to keep complex records, to assemble and organize data and to prepare reports from such records. Ability to express oneself clearly and concisely, orally and in writing. Ability to operate a computer, calculator and other standard office machines, knowledge of accounting software programs, operation and ability to use other designated software.
Reports To:
Principal
Job Goal
To maintain financial accounting records accurately and thoroughly.
Supervises:
N/A
Performance Responsibilities:
- Plan, perform, and supervise the recording of transactions to accounts receivable and payable.
- Prepare periodic financial and statistical statements, reports, and tabulations.
- Enter data on computer and produce periodic computer-generated reports.
- Maintain payroll transactions.
- Issue purchase orders and check invoices; prepare checks.
- Reconcile school reports and bank accounts.
- Classify and record daily receipts and disbursements.
- Prepare daily reports, bank balance reports and other related reports.
- Keep records and controls of school budget transactions.
- Receive and audit monies collected from various sources.
- Communicate effectively with the public, staff members, students, parents, administrators and other contact persons using tact and good judgment.
- Follow attendance, punctuality and proper dress rules.
- Maintain confidentiality regarding school/workplace matters.
- Model and maintain high ethical standards.
- Demonstrate initiative in the performance of assigned responsibilities.
- Maintain expertise in assigned area.
- Participate successfully in the training programs offered to increase skill and proficiency related to assignment.
- Keep supervisor informed of potential problems of unusual events.
- Respond to inquiries and concerns in a timely manner.
- Exhibit interpersonal skills to work as an effective team member.
- Demonstrate support for the school system and its goals and priorities.
- Demonstrate initiative in identifying potential problems or opportunities for improvement.
- Prepare all required reports and maintain all appropriate records.
- May be required to work beyond the 40-hour week.
- Assist parents and students as needed.
- Assist administrators and staff in the execution of responsibilities.
- Perform other tasks consistent with the goals and objectives of this position.
Physical Requirements:
Light Work: Exerting up to 20 pounds of force occasionally, and/or up to 10 pounds of force frequently as needed to move objects.
Terms of Employment:
Salary and benefits shall be paid consistent with the System's approved compensation plan. Length of the work year and hours of employment shall be those established by the System.
Evaluation:
Performance of this job will be evaluated in accordance with provisions of the Board's policy on evaluation of personnel.
